District Overview
Headquartered at 1859 Bird Street in Oroville, California, the Butte County Office of Education serves as an active, traditional public school district within the greater Chico metropolitan region. Situated in a rural fringe setting, this district oversees six operational schools providing comprehensive educational programming from kindergarten through 12th grade. According to federal education data for the 2024–2025 school year, the district serves a student body of 374 pupils, with enrollment spanning all elementary and secondary levels and showing a notable concentration in the high school grades, including 83 students in the graduating senior class.

What particularly distinguishes the district is its robust, highly specialized staffing context designed to provide wraparound academic and developmental support. With approximately 63 full-time equivalent teachers and 63 instructional aides working alongside a substantial team of over 468 dedicated support staff members, the district delivers an exceptionally low student-to-staff ratio tailored to diverse learning needs. Its student population reflects the diverse fabric of the region, including significant representation among Hispanic, multiracial, American Indian, and White students.
